In recent years, New Zealand’s healthy homes standards have gained substantial attention, emphasizing the importance of adequate heating, insulation, ventilation, moisture ingress, and drainage. Especially in a character-filled suburb like Thorndon, many older homes are charming but may require upgrades to meet health and safety regulations. A healthy homes assessment in Thorndon is not just about compliance; it's about creating a safe, warm, and dry environment for everyone who lives there.

Properties in Wellington often face challenging weather patterns, including high rainfall and gusty winds. Without proper insulation and ventilation, these elements can lead to issues such as mold, dampness, and structural damage—problems that worsen over time if not promptly addressed. What Is a Healthy Homes Assessment in Ngauranga?

A healthy homes assessment in Ngauranga is an evaluation process aimed at identifying how well a residential property meets specific health criteria set out by the Healthy Homes Standards established by the New Zealand government. These guidelines focus on ensuring properties are warm, dry, and safe for inhabitants.

Key Areas Assessed

A comprehensive healthy homes assessment typically covers several key areas:

  1. Heating
  2. Insulation
  3. Ventilation
  4. Moisture control
  5. Draught stopping

The Importance of Each Area

  • Heating: Properties should have efficient heating sources that can warm living areas adequately.
  • Insulation: Proper insulation ensures less heat escapes from your home, ultimately lowering energy costs while maintaining comfort.
  • Ventilation: This is crucial for preventing mold growth and managing humidity levels within the house.
  • Moisture Control: Assessments look at moisture ingress and structural integrity to minimize risks related to dampness.
  • Draught Stopping: Identifying draughts helps in conserving energy by maintaining consistent indoor temperatures.
